CHILDREN’S BALL.
MEETING OF LADIES. A meeting of ladies, presided over by the Mayoress (Mrs J. D. C. Crewe) was held in the Borough Council Chambers yesterday afternoon to make arrangements for the children’s ball to be held in, the Drill Hall next Friday night. It was decided that the sandwiches be cut atlO a.m. on Friday morning, in St. Peter’s schoolroom, and voluntary helpers are urgently required. Donations towards the supper, of either cake, scones, or pastry, ai'e solicited by the ladies committee. Mesdames A. East and W. R. Richardson have been placed in charge of the supper- loom.
